The global cast acrylic sheet market size was valued at USD 3.69 billion in 2025 and is projected to grow from USD 3.9 billion in 2026 to USD 6.08 billion by 2034 at a CAGR of 5.7% during the forecast period 2026-2034. Asia-Pacific dominated the cast acrylic sheet market with a market share of 38.5% in 2025.

Volatility in Raw Material Prices and Competition from Alternative Materials
The cast acrylic sheet market faces restraints due to fluctuations in the prices of methyl methacrylate (MMA), the primary raw material used in acrylic sheet production. Changes in feedstock costs directly affect manufacturing expenses and profit margins. Additionally, competition from alternative materials such as polycarbonate, glass, and polyvinyl chloride (PVC) can limit market growth in cost-sensitive applications. Environmental concerns regarding plastic waste and increasingly stringent sustainability regulations also encourage manufacturers to invest in recycling technologies and eco-friendly production processes, increasing operational costs.

The Cell Cast Acrylic Sheet segment led the global cast acrylic sheet market with a 64.8% market share in 2025, highlighting its strong position across a wide range of industrial and commercial applications. Cell cast acrylic sheets are widely preferred because they offer excellent optical clarity, superior surface finish, higher chemical resistance, and greater durability compared to other acrylic sheet types. These properties make them suitable for demanding applications such as architecture, interior design, retail displays, sanitary ware, protective barriers, and premium signage. Manufacturers and end users continue to choose cell cast sheets due to their ease of fabrication, customization options, and ability to maintain appearance and performance over long periods. Growing investments in construction projects, increasing use of decorative materials, and rising demand for lightweight alternatives to glass are further supporting segment growth. The segment also benefits from advancements in production technologies that improve product quality and design flexibility, making cell cast acrylic sheets an essential material in the evolving cast acrylic sheet market.

Asia-Pacific dominated the cast acrylic sheet market with a 38.5% market share, reaching a value of USD 1.42 billion in 2025, and is projected to expand at a CAGR of 6.65% during the forecast period. The region benefits from strong manufacturing capabilities, rapid urban development, expanding construction activities, and increasing investments in infrastructure. Demand for cast acrylic sheets continues to rise across architecture, interior decoration, retail displays, transportation, and industrial applications due to their durability, lightweight properties, and excellent optical clarity. Growing industrial production and the increasing use of advanced materials in commercial and residential projects continue to strengthen the region's leadership, making Asia-Pacific the largest contributor to the global cast acrylic sheet market.
